Prasanna Kumar Patasani (born 27 April 1946) is a member of the 15th Lok Sabha of India. He represents the Bhubaneswar constituency of Orissa and is a member of the Biju Janata Dal (BJD) political party.

x Bhubaneswar  
Bhubaneswar is a Lok Sabha parliamentary constituency in Orissa. Assembly constituencies which constitute this parliamentary constituency are: Bhubaneswar, Jatni, Khurda, Begunia, Nayagarh, Khandapara, Daspalla.
